Using Coat Racks As Decorative Pieces
Coat racks have been around for ages and for the most part have given way to closets and other out of the way places. They do however provide a wonderful decorative touch to entryways that should not be missed. Whether or not a coat rack works for your decorating theme is up to the style of your d?cor. There are a number of different designs that coat racks come in but they do tend to look better in more traditional rather than contemporary designs.
Coat racks however can also make a charming conversation piece and they add something to spaces without getting in the way. There is a variety of different types as well so you can easily choose a design that works for you. Coat racks also do not have to be an entryway item. They also make great decorative pieces for other rooms as well.
Consider using coat racks in children’s rooms. Wall mounted coat racks provide an excellent space for children to place their clothing, hats, jackets or a variety of other hanging items. Some wall mounted coat racks even come with shelving so that you can easily store things above the hooks. They even make freestanding coat racks in primary colors to make them fun for children’s rooms.
Most people do not realize how versatile the designs are for coat racks. They come as trees. These are the racks that are typically thought of in traditional designs. They can have a wide or narrow base with curved or straight bars to hang your coat and hat on. They can also come with umbrella stands. These are also typically thought of designs.
Racks that have umbrella stands are going to be considerably more ornate for the most part. Though there are some modern designs with umbrella stands it is primarily the more traditional Victorian style designs that contain umbrella stands.
Other coat racks to consider are hall trees. Hall trees come in a variety of styles some look like regular coat racks but are flatter on one side so they can sit flush up against the wall while others fallow the more traditional design. Normally hall trees come with a bench. They are designed for a place to sit to take off your coat, hat, and shoes as well as a place to put these items when you have removed them. Some even come with mirrors to allow you a last minute check before heading out the door. Hall trees are typically used in entryways.
They can however, be used in any room of your home that has room. They are a considerably sized piece of furniture. Hall trees almost always come with a coat rack. They also tend to follow more traditional designs and fit with more traditional decorating options. This may be because they are made primarily of wood and follow a fairly strict design guideline. There are some designs however that will work well for blending natural and modern designs.
Another thing to consider is wall mounted coat racks that can be placed anywhere in order to provide an out of the way place to put coats, jackets, and hats.
